Transaction 6d18d748029e21cd6fcaf89fc7a76aa6970ae21799d9f2cf881c96ea5acff017
1 Input
1 Output
-
6d18d748029e21cd6fcaf89fc7a76aa6970ae21799d9f2cf881c96ea5acff017:0
- value
- 146878
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 caff0acc20536972e75ad3aed06eee3aeb6f1403 OP_EQUAL
- address
- 3LCMwwANG7YMchDFehRvvW9x33RVRD1n3t